Moa Morph: Targets transformed by this skill have 5 new and less-frustrating skills, and this skill can also be used underwater to turn enemies into tuna. This skill now removes Death Shroud from the target instead of the necromancer being stuck in Death Shroud.
Portal: This skill’s recharge has been increased to 90 seconds.
Illusionary Duelist, Phantasmal Swordsman, Phantasmal Mage, Phantasmal Defender, Phantasmal Disenchanter, Phantasmal Rogue, Phantasmal Warlock, Illusionary Mariner, Illusionary Whaler, Phantasmal Berserker, and Phantasmal Warden: These skills must now be cast in line-of-sight of the target. These skills now behave as normal attacks that the mesmer must connect in order to summon the phantasm, and they will fail if the mesmer is blind or the ability is cast on an invulnerable target.
Phantasmal Mage: This skill’s confusion has been increased to 3 stacks for 3 seconds from 1 stack for 9 seconds. The recharge on Phantasmal Mage’s skill has been increased to 6 seconds from 5 seconds.
The Prestige: This skill’s damage has been increased by 100%.
Phantasmal Haste: This trait now works.

Eh… I think we need to draw a distinction between endgame content, and reasons to do the endgame content.

Endgame Content:
- 25 Explorable mode dungeon paths.
Only reason to do this is for unique armor, making it so you only want to do certain dungeons. Dungeons need to be universally rewarding besides the tokens. That would just make them so much more fun.

- SPvP with it’s own separate progression system.
No real unique content to SPvP, most of it is from PvE and doesn’t carry over to PvE. This makes you feel like earning something in PvP is virtually worthless.

- 2 Max level zones that are both farmable.
This one is fine.

- 3 World bosses.
The rewards simply aren’t great. They should add 5 of a random 400 crafting material or something.

- Tons of unique achievements, and repeatable ones.
These are fine, though titles/custom emotes for certain achievement milestones would be better.

- WvW with it’s own currency system.
And nothing to do with that currency—not to mention what you can do with it is super costy. It takes forever to get the badges and there’s so little to do with them.

- Crafting
Doesn’t make you much money, costs loads of money.

Those are just my thoughts on the subject. I think the game has plenty of endgame, it just needs to reward you for more for participating in them with money and such.

I’m an amateur philosopher, so I can appreciate where you’re coming from. But, you used appeal to authority incorrectly. When someone is appealing to authority, they are using their (or someone else’s) status to make the argument for them. An example would be:

Man 1: I believe that Man 2 has no brain.
Man 2: What evidence do you have for this claim?
Man 1: I am a medical doctor.

OR

Man 1: I believe that Man 2 has no brain.
Man 2: What evidence do you have for this claim?
Man 1: I’m a scientist, and scientists are always right about everything.

Example 1 is not as bad, but is still wrong. Making one’s argument using one’s position or status is a bad thing to do. If your point is strong enough or correct, the point will stand regardless of your position. Example 2 is horrible, because not only can scientists be wrong (and very often are), being a scientist does not make you qualified on that specific subject.

In your example (the Appeal to Authority example), the person who says that is not appealing to authority. He’s not making an argument against the OP’s position—rather, he’s saying that the OP should not have typed up his position in the first place. It’s an important distinction, and we should not conflate the two.
